The Green Schoolhouse Series is a catalyst for change; a unique public/private collaboration that focuses on meeting the critical needs of children, education, and the environment. Spearheaded by a strategic partnership between Brighten A Life, a nonprofit organization, and CAUSE AND EFFECT Evolutions, a cause development firm, The Green Schoolhouse Series brings together corporations, foundations, school districts, municipalities, communities, media outlets, and volunteers to build 21st-century, environmentally-sustainable schoolhouses on existing Title I, low-income, K-12 public school campuses. Funded entirely through corporate partnerships, in-kind donations, and charitable contributions, every Green Schoolhouse replaces four to 10 aging portables with a permanent, multipurpose facility, ranging in size from 6,000 to 15,000 square feet. Designed to serve the entire community, these remarkable buildings not only provide needed classroom space, they are sites for vital after-school programs, and function as community centers on nights and weekends.
